Wednesday22 Mar 2028Thursday23 Mar 2028Friday24 Mar 2028Monday20 Mar 2028Tuesday21 Mar 2028Wednesday22 Mar 2028Thursday23 Mar 2028Friday24 Mar 2028Saturday25 Mar 2028Sunday26 Mar 2028No races